   Epoxidationof Ferutinin by Different Fungi and Antibacterial Activity of its Metabolite

چکیده    Structural transformation of the sesquiterpene ester, ferutinin (1), by suspended fungal cultures of aspergillus niger, rhizopus stolonifer, and fusarium lini, resulted in the formation of a metabolite. this metabolite was identified as ferutinin α-epoxide (2), by different spectroscopic techniques. metabolite 2 showed a good antibacterial activity against staphylococcus aureuscompared to ferutinin (1) keywords: sesquiterpene ester, ferutinin, fungal transformation, aspergillus niger, rhizopus stolonifer,fusarium lini, ferutinin α-epoxide, epoxidation, staphylococcus aureus, antibacterial activity.
